Verlo Mattress Factory Stores has long stood as a unique business model in the mattress industry. Founded in 1958 by two school chums seeking to build a better mattress company and offer a superior product to the end consumer, Verlo has succeeded beyond the dreams of its original founders. (The name Verlo comes from combining the names of the two founding partners—Verna and Lois.) The unusual moniker has achieved incredible brand awareness, which is one of the reasons Verlo Mattress Factory Stores stands out in a sea of off-white fluffy rectangle retailers.
The franchised Verlo organization is based out of Fort Atkinson, Wisconsin and embraces its Midwest roots in ethical conduct and honest transactions, both with its franchisees and its customers. The business model includes retail merchandising of custom-built mattresses, ornamental design beds, futon mattresses, the finest selection of futon covers, bolsters and pillows, plus a huge selection of futon frames. Verlo offers an exquisite single ply 700 thread count sheet set, as well as latex and synthetic down pillows and pads.

A Verlo franchise owner has several different business models to choose from—the most active at present being the classic model. The classic model is an extremely efficient choice for small to mid-sized markets, incorporating the assembly operations within the footprint of the retail showroom. The typical footprint for this model runs between 6,000 and 10,000 square feet. Showroom-only facilities typically run a footprint of 2,500 to 3,500 square feet and operate with just one or two full-time dedicated sales associates. Other operating models include the central factory and metro model, both designed for large to Top 10 market entrances.
Since Verlo has a vertically integrated supply chain, the franchise owners are able to access the world’s finest quality construction components, build mattresses to order, one at a time and use the power of GMROI (gross margin return on inventory) to impact their operations.
Verlo’s support include a sophisticated online enterprise portal that offers continuing education, industry information and direct communications between franchisor, franchisee and sales staff. The proprietary point of sale system is incorporated into the portal to drive the most accurate, live information about each store. The result is the most precise, up-to-date information available to the franchise owner. Verlo Mattress Factory Stores track performance indicators such as door pulls, closing rate, average ticket, benchmark goals and product mix.
